Coffee is a popular drink, and making a delicious cup of coffee requires a series of steps. One of the key steps is grinding the coffee beans into powder. So, should the ground coffee beans be brewed or brewed? Let's explore.

First of all, you need to understand that different brewing methods are suitable for different types and flavors of coffee. For specialty single-origin coffee, it is usually brewed by drip, hand pour or French press. These methods focus on preserving the original flavor and aroma of the coffee beans and can show its delicate and complex taste.

In this case, the ground coffee is poured into a filter or stirred into water to complete the brewing process. Because these methods use a longer period of time for infusion and extraction, fine-tuning the grind size allows for greater control over the infusion time and extraction quality.

However, in some cases, such as espresso or Turkish coffee, ground coffee is added directly to the water and boiled. These methods usually require a finer grind to fully extract the flavor and aroma of the coffee beans in a shorter time.


In short, whether brewing or boiling, you need to choose the right coffee bean powder according to different production methods. To make the best coffee, you need to pay attention to the following points:

First, choose high-quality fresh coffee beans and try to avoid buying products that are expired or improperly stored.


Secondly, grind the coffee beans freshly on site before use. This preserves more flavor and aroma, and allows you to adjust the coarseness to your personal taste.

Finally, during the brewing or boiling process, it is important to control factors such as water temperature, steeping time, and ratio. These factors are crucial to extracting the desired taste and flavor.
